    NAME
           zdb - ZFS debugger
    
    SYNOPSIS
           zdb pool
    
    
    DESCRIPTION
           The  zdb  command is used by support engineers to diagnose failures and
           gather statistics. Since the ZFS file system is  always  consistent  on
           disk  and is self-repairing, zdb should only be run under the direction
           by a support engineer.
    
    
           If no arguments are specified, zdb, performs basic  consistency  checks
           on the pool and associated datasets, and report any problems detected.
    
    
           Any  options  supported by this command are internal to Sun and subject
           to change at any time.
    
    EXIT STATUS
           The following exit values are returned:
    
           0    The pool is consistent.
    
    
           1    An error was detected.
    
    
           2    Invalid command line options were specified.
